Price for Magnesium; Raspings, Turnings and Granules, Graded According To Size, Powders in the Philippines (CIF) - 2022
In 2022, the average import price for magnesium; raspings, turnings and granules, graded according to size, powderses amounted to $6,041 per ton, growing by 3% against the previous year. In general, the import price recorded a mild incre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2015 an increase of 120%. As a result, import price attained the peak level of $8,597 per ton. From 2016 to 2022, the average import prices remained at a lower figure.
Average prices varied somewhat amongst the major supplying countries. In 2022, am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Japan ($7,600 per ton), while the price for China amounted to $5,293 per ton.
From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by India (+3.3%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ced mixed trend patterns.
Imports of Magnesium; Raspings, Turnings and Granules, Graded According To Size, Powders in the Philippines
In 2022, after two years of decline, there was significant growth in supplies from abroad of magnesium; raspings, turnings and granules, graded according to size, powderses, when their volume increased by 333% to 26 tons. Overall, imports showed significant growth. As a result, imports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
In value terms, imports of magnesium; raspings, turnings and granules, graded according to size, powderses soared to $157K in 2022. Over the period under review, imports saw a significant increase. As a result, imports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.

In 2021, global magnesium production declined by 5% to 950K tons because several China's smelters had cut capacities to comply with energy consumption targets. China remains the largest exporter in the world, accounting for 58% of total magnesium supplies.
Limiting industrial carbon dioxide emissions in China has halted work in two-thirds of Shaanxi's fifty magnesium plants, while the rest of the factories will be required to halve production. As a result, in the next six months, the global market may face a deficit, hitting the European automotive industry particularly hard. The German Non-Ferrous Metals Association (WVM) calls on the German government to begin negotiations with China to increase magnesium supplies to Europe.
